Job Description : The case Manager will be working with the forensic population, helping individuals to reintegrate to the community. Relationship skills are critical as this person may interface with county officials including judges, parole officers, and probation officers.

Job Functions :
- Carry a caseload of up to 30 clients
- Perform case management duties for consumers involved in Behavioral Health Services
- Provide services based on Recovery Model principles
- Develop individualized, strength-based service plans that are measurable and lead toward targeted outcomes
- Assists consumer service needs and assists consumers in assessing appropriate mental health services
- Assist consumers in obtaining and maintaining basic needs such as housing, food, healthcare, employment, and socialization
- Assist consumers through assertive and creative efforts to gain needed resources and services identified in the service plan
- Monitor the consumer's participation in the recovery plan and support services
- Provide effective crisis assessment and crisis intervention to consumers when necessary
- Maintain professional relations with the consumer, their families, payers, community support service representatives, coworkers, and other agencies
- Ensure appropriate communication and coordination of effort between all the consumer's service providers and support systems
- Act as an effective "single point of contact" for multiple health and social services linkages
- Provide all authorized client service and provide supporting documentation for re-authorizations, as necessary, in a timely manner
- Submit accurate and timely payroll and billing documentation
- Need to be available for an on-call rotation 24 / 7
